Litherland Remyca Res faced off against Newton at Litherland Sports Park on 30 November 2024, with the match kicking off at 2:00pm. The home side endured a challenging afternoon, succumbing to a 2-0 defeat against their opponents.

Litherland Remyca Res adopted a 5-4-1 formation, which saw Ged Gustafson in goal, supported by a backline of George Maddock, Sam Kearney, Michael McDonald, Mubarak Adewunmi, and Frankie Smith. The midfield was anchored by Callum Moffatt and Will Ashley centrally, flanked by Cameron Taylor on the right and Anthony Griffith on the left. Leading the line as the sole striker was Karl Bergqvist, who was tasked with holding up play and converting any chances that came his way.

The match began with Newton quickly asserting their dominance, and it was not long before they found the back of the net. In the ninth minute, the visitors took the lead with a well-executed goal, putting Litherland Remyca Res on the back foot early in the contest. The home side struggled to respond effectively, as Newton's defence remained resolute, thwarting any attempts to equalise.

As the first half progressed, Litherland Remyca Res attempted to find their rhythm, but the visitors maintained their composure and control. The half concluded with Newton leading 1-0, leaving Litherland Remyca Res with much to ponder during the interval.

The second half saw Litherland Remyca Res come out with renewed vigour, but they were unable to break through Newton's defensive line. Despite their efforts, the home side found it difficult to create clear-cut chances. As the match approached its conclusion, the visitors struck again, doubling their lead in the 88th minute with another goal that effectively sealed the match.

The referee, Louis Colaco, ensured the game flowed without major interruptions, allowing both teams to showcase their skills. George Maddock emerged as the standout performer for Litherland Remyca Res, demonstrating tenacity and leadership in defence throughout the match.

Ultimately, Litherland Remyca Res could not find a response to Newton's clinical finishing, resulting in a disappointing home defeat. The match highlighted areas for improvement as they look to bounce back in their upcoming fixtures.
